发布时间:2025-07-22源自:融质(上海)科技有限公司作者:融质科技编辑部
如何用变量实现提示词模板的参数化
在编程中,参数化是一种强大的技术,它允许我们通过变量来传递数据,而不是硬编码值。这种灵活性使得代码更加可维护、易于扩展,并减少了出错的机会。特别是在编写提示词模板时,参数化可以极大地提高代码的可读性和可维护性。
让我们理解什么是提示词模板。提示词模板是一种用于生成用户友好提示信息的代码结构。它通常包含一些固定的文本和占位符,这些占位符会被动态的值替换。例如,一个常见的提示词模板可能如下所示:
警告! 您的操作已成功执行,但请注意以下事项:
此操作可能会影响您的账户余额。
请确保您了解所有相关的风险。
如果您有任何疑问,请联系我们的客服团队。
在这个例子中,警告!
是占位符,它将被一个实际的值替换。当这个值被提供时,提示词模板将显示给用户一个警告信息,其中包含了一些关于操作后果的说明。
让我们看看如何使用变量来实现参数化。假设我们有一个函数 generateAlert()
,它接受两个参数:一个是错误类型(如 “success” 或 “error”),另一个是具体的警告内容。我们可以这样实现参数化:
function generateAlert(errorType, warningContent) {
let alertText = '';
switch (errorType) {
case 'success':
alertText = `${warningContent}. 您的操作已成功执行。`;
break;
case 'error':
alertText = `${warningContent}. 您的操作出现了问题。`;
break;
default:
alertText = `${warningContent}. 未知的错误类型。`;
}
return alertText;
}
在这个例子中,我们使用了一个 switch
语句来根据错误类型来决定要显示的警告内容。然后,我们将这个内容插入到 alertText
变量中,并将其返回作为结果。
这种方法的好处是显而易见的。首先,它使得代码更加清晰和易于理解。通过使用变量,我们可以清楚地知道每个部分的作用是什么,从而更容易地修改和维护代码。其次,它提高了代码的可读性。当我们看到一行代码时,我们可以立即理解它的含义,而不需要阅读整段代码。最后,它提高了代码的安全性。如果我们不小心输入了错误的参数,编译器会立即发出警告,而不是让整个程序崩溃。
参数化是编程中的一个重要概念,它可以帮助我们写出更清晰、更易读、更安全的代码。希望这篇文章能帮助你更好地理解参数化的重要性,并学会如何在你的项目中应用它。
欢迎分享转载→ https://www.shrzkj.com.cn/aiprompts/100330.html
Copyright © 2025 融质(上海)科技有限公司 All Rights Reserved.沪ICP备2024065424号-2XML地图